The Canadian management expert Henry Mintzberg is an authority in the field of organizational structures and organizational design. He is currently professor of Management Studies at the Desautels Faculty of Management of McGill University in Montreal, Quebec, Canada. The 10 Management roles are split into 3 different categories: Interpersonal – Conversations between 2 or more people; Informational – Communicating information out to other; Decisional – Power and confidence to make decisions; The 10 Management roles then fall into these 3 categories. Henry Mintzberg OC OQ FRSC (born September 2, 1939) is a Canadian academic and author on business and management.
